Full Description
<1> Environment Agency, 2003-2020, Environment Agency LiDAR Surveys, Composite DTM 1m (22/02/2022) (Digital Archive). SCH7819.
A semi regular pattern of linear earthworks visible on LIDAR survey data. The earthworks are predominantly located on a natural slope adjacent to the western side of Rostherne Mere. The earthworks comprise a smaller number of longer negative linear earthworks orientated down the slope, with more frequent shorter negative earthworks running along the slope. One of the longer earthworks displays a marked aratral (reversed S shape) curve. Associated are two large pits which appear to truncate the linear earthworks..
<2> Various, Various, Oral communication to the HER, Edwards R, (22/02/2022) (Oral Communication). SCH2330.
The linear earthworks are the remians of field boundary ditches which predate the establishment of the woodland here. The aratral boundary, a common feature where boundaies have been establiched on former medieval field systems, suggests a late medieval to seventeenth century date for these features. The extractive pits appear to post date the field system.
